Black Coconut Caramel

Pastry
1 hour
12 Servings

Ingredients

3 cups of Coconut water

2 Slices of grated rapadura sweet

¼ cup of Tamarind extract

5 cups of Grated dried coconut

Cinnamon sticks

¼ cup of Sugar

cup of Grated yuca

Preparation

Step 1 : In a pot, combine the coconut water, rapadura sweet, tamarind juice extract, dried coconut, cinnamon sticks, and sugar.

Step 2 : Cook until the liquid reduces for approximately 40 minutes, then lower the heat.

Step 3 : Add the grated yuca and mix, allowing it to cook over low heat until the liquid is no longer visible.

Step 4 : Then, turn off the heat and let it cool slightly.

Step 5 : On a tray lined with wax paper, take portions of the caramel with a spoon, and it's ready to enjoy.
